Program: From Majority to Minority - the Journey Every Asian Immigrant has in the United States
Asian population constitutes 60% of the world population. Many Asian countries are ethnically homogenous. In the United States, Asian Americans represent 5.6% of the U.S. population. Our speaker immigrated to the US from South Korea when he was 7. In this program, he will share his journey from being a majority to a minority, followed by legal actions we can take to make the community a better place for every ethnic group.
Presenter: Sang Yup Lee, Development Manager with Public Interest Law Initiative and a fellow board member at the Asian American Bar Association Chicago
